What the Filing Says About Central Indiana Community Foundation 403(b) Retirement Plan

Central Indiana Community Foundation 403(b) Retirement Plan is a Profit Sharing retirement plan sponsored by Central Indiana Community Foundation, Inc., headquartered in Indiana. As of the 2024 Form 5500 filing, the plan reports $5M in total end-of-year assets and covers 88 participants across the Finance & Insurance industry. The sponsor's EIN on file with the U.S. Department of Labor is 351793680, and the plan has been effective since 1997-12-15. Its filing status is currently FILING RECEIVED.

Year over year, total assets moved from $6M at the beginning of 2024 to $5M at year-end — a decline of 8.3%. Net assets (after liabilities) closed the year at $5M, with reported net income of $-474,660 driven by investment returns, contributions received, and benefit payments during the period. These figures reflect what the plan administrator certified on Schedule H or Schedule I of the Form 5500 annual return.

Asset totals and participant counts reflect a single plan year snapshot and can change materially with market conditions, plan mergers, or workforce changes. Fields such as "net income" include both realized investment performance and contribution/distribution flows — a single-year figure does not by itself indicate plan health or participant outcomes.
